Definition

A group known as the Avvites or Avvim, a people dwelling in the southwestern coastal region of ancient Canaan, especially associated with the area later inhabited by Philistines. The term refers collectively to the inhabitants themselves rather than a geographic location. In the Hebrew Bible, 'Avvim' denotes these people who were present before the arrival of the Philistines.

Root / Etymology

Plural form of עַוִּי (ʻawwi), which is likely a gentilice (ethnic or tribal name) derived from an uncertain root. The ultimate etymology is unclear, as the name does not have a securely identifiable Semitic root.

Historical & Contextual Notes

The Avvites (עַוִּים) are mentioned primarily in Deuteronomy 2:23 and Joshua 13:3 as former inhabitants of the southwestern coastal plain, later Philistia. The biblical account notes that the Caphtorites (associated with Crete or Cyprus) displaced the Avvites. The term is a people group name, not a place name; the confusion in English versions likely results from the context in which they appear. The Avvites have sometimes been confused with other minor Canaanite groups, but textual evidence suggests they were distinct. English translations sometimes render the Hebrew with place-based language due to its association with territory, but the word itself is ethnonymic. In later tradition or translation (e.g., the Septuagint), the term is preserved as a people group with little elaboration. The Avvites are otherwise unattested in extrabiblical sources.
